TOURING ONTARIO BY BICYCLE

I took it upon myself to start this blog, as I like to keep a record of my/our major road tours we have done. When the tour is finished, we’ll put together a coffee table booklet of this trip, as we have always done. It’s great to look back at these every now and again.

The amigos plus three friends are touring Ontario by bicycle starting on September 13th. Our intentions are to drive south tour St. Joseph’s Island and Manitoulin Island, then take the ferry to Tobermory and head into southern Ontario for the next two weeks. From there we’ll make our way towards Quebec.

The sag van we are taking will be within 15 to 20 km from us at all times. We intend to switch drivers every so many kilometers so we all get a chance to ride our bikes.

There will be no camping on this trip, as we’ll be booking places to stay daily. This’ll be more comfortable than tenting (even though some of us are quite used to tenting), as we’ll always have access to showers, which are a must at the end of each days ride.

Hopefully there will be wifi access wherever we stay, so we’ll be able to post to this blog every evening.
